Safety screening
Screening may include questions about dehydration symptoms, fluid loss, vomiting, diarrhea, heat exposure, medical history, medications, allergies, pregnancy status, and conditions that can affect how your body handles IV fluids.
The clinician checks vital signs and reviews your responses before deciding whether to proceed. Fluid volume and infusion rate are chosen for the individual client rather than set by the package.
Clients can decline any part of the appointment at any time, and the clinician can stop the infusion if you become uncomfortable or if their assessment changes during the visit.
When IV therapy is not appropriate
IV therapy is not appropriate for emergencies, chest pain, trouble breathing, fainting, stroke-like symptoms, severe abdominal pain, uncontrolled bleeding, severe allergic reactions, or rapidly worsening symptoms. Call 911 or seek urgent medical care in those situations.
Some clients may not be candidates because of medical history, pregnancy-related concerns, kidney or heart conditions, medication interactions, allergies, abnormal vital signs, or symptoms that need evaluation beyond mobile wellness support.
A clinician may recommend urgent care, emergency care, or follow-up with a primary medical clinician instead of providing an IV. That decision is part of the safety process and is made for the client's well-being.
